Abstract
The utility model discloses a kind of extraordinary Dramatic Air Lifts, including ballast box, central turnplate and wire rope rotating axle, the lower right-hand side of the ballast box is provided with working plate, small hoist engine is provided with above the left side of the working plate, big hoist engine is provided with the right side of the small hoist engine, steady pin is provided with the right side of the big hoist engine, armed lever is provided with above the right side of the steady pin, the top of the armed lever is provided with second pulley, limiter iron block is provided with below the second pulley, Universal lifting hook is provided with below the limiter iron block;When pulling object, big hoist engine is controlled to rotate, so that body pulls object, after completing work, when dismantling armed lever, small hoist engine is controlled to rotate, the first steel wire rope is pulled, is cooperated by first pulley and assembly pulley so that armed lever is horizontal, the 4th armed lever, the 3rd armed lever, the second armed lever and the first armed lever are dismantled successively, are offered convenience to user.

Compared with prior art, the beneficial effects of the utility model are:The utility model is scientific and reasonable for structure, safe to use
Convenient, the utility model is mainly used in high-altitude roof operation lifting, it is possible to achieve the object lifting within 200 meters, on body
Telescopic armed lever is set, and four sections of flexible armed levers are most short can be stretched to 4 meters, most long to lengthen to 11 meters, according to setting not
Can length armed lever by the weight of hoisting object 2 tons to 10 tons centres, in the first armed lever, the second armed lever, the 3rd armed lever and the
Armed lever is provided with the outer surface of four armed levers and fixes pin, the first armed lever, the second armed lever, the 3rd armed lever and the 4th armed lever are transversal
The different size of straight-bar in face, when armed lever is installed, control small hoist engine to rotate, pull the first steel wire rope, pass through first pulley and cunning
Wheel group is cooperated so that armed lever is horizontal, successively the first armed lever, the second armed lever, the 3rd armed lever and the 4th armed lever
Pin is fixed by armed lever to fix, four rectangular support pipes intersect composition fixed interface, four rectangular support pipe phases two-by-two
Position is handed over to be provided with spider, four rectangular support pipes cause more firm when fixed interface is fixed, and spider to fix
Interface and ground are more steady when contacting, and are provided with four pilot pins on the outer surface of four rectangular support pipes, four four
It is fixedly connected between quadrate support pipe and four support feets by four pilot pins so that body is more steady when placing, and realizes
When body works during 360 ° of rotations, central turnplate and fixed interface are fixed by link, fixed interface avoids body from working
When rock, central turnplate facilitates 360 ° of Manipulation of the machine of staff, after body installs, control armed lever move up and down, give
Small hoist engine is powered, and small hoist engine is rotated by motor, is connected between small hoist engine and first pulley by the first wire rope gearing
Connect, because the bottom of the first steel wire rope is fixedly connected with small hoist engine, the top of the first steel wire rope is fixed on the interposition of armed lever
Place is put, when small hoist engine rotates, the first steel wire rope is pulled, is cooperated by first pulley and assembly pulley, controlled above and below armed lever
Mobile, when pulling object, limiter iron block prevents Universal lifting hook to be blown away, and object, big hoist engine are tangled by Universal lifting hook
Rotating and pull the second steel wire rope, big hoist engine and second pulley cooperate, when armed lever hangs drawing object, the company of armed lever and working plate
The place of connecing is easily broken off, and first pulley, working plate and brace form triangular structure, and triangle has stability so that body knot
Structure is more stable, and first pulley and working plate share the pulling force that brace is subject to, when avoiding hanging drawing weight, the company of armed lever and working plate
Place's fracture is connect, when pulling object, controls big hoist engine to rotate so that body pulls object, according to not operating environment during operation, controls
Make small hoist engine to rotate, pull the first steel wire rope, pass through first pulley and assembly pulley cooperates so that armed lever can with cantilever lifting,
Lie prone arm, allow is not influenceed during hoisting object by barrier, improves operating efficiency.
